Job summary

General Motors is seeking a Senior Hardware Engineer focused on connectivity platforms for automotive architectures. You will own end-to-end hardware design, drive system-level architecture, and collaborate across silicon vendors, firmware, and software teams to ensure robust performance across GM vehicle platforms.

Key responsibilities include board bring-up, high-speed interfaces, RF coexistence, and validation strategies, with a hybrid work arrangement requiring 3 days on-site in Warren, MI

Qualifications

  • 5+ years of hardware development experience including board design, system bring-up, and debugging.
  • Strong experience designing and integrating complex embedded hardware systems.
  • Experience with SoC-based systems, including power architecture, clocks, resets, and boot flows.
  • Experience with high-speed digital design (PCIe, USB, Ethernet, LPDDR) including signal and power integrity considerations.
  • Proven ability to debug system-level issues across hardware, firmware, and RF domains.
  • Experience with power delivery design, PMICs, voltage regulators, and low-power design principles.
  • Strong problem-solving skills and ability to navigate complex, ambiguous system issues.
  • Ability to independently drive technical decisions and influence cross-functional teams.

Responsibilities

  • Own end-to-end hardware design and bring-up of connectivity modules from concept through production.
  • Define system architecture, including SoC selection, memory (LPDDR), power architecture, and high-speed interfaces (PCIe, USB, Ethernet).
  • Drive schematic design reviews and guide PCB layout, ensuring strong SI/PI, RF coexistence, and manufacturability.
  • Lead board bring-up, including power sequencing, clocking, reset, and boot initialization.
  • Drive system-level integration across hardware, firmware, RF, and mechanical domains.
  • Perform root-cause analysis of complex, cross-domain issues, including interactions between silicon, board design, RF, and software.
  • Make system-level tradeoffs across performance, power, cost, thermals, and reliability.
  • Validate high-speed interfaces including LPDDR5, PCIe, USB, Ethernet, SPI/I2C, CAN, and LIN.
  • Debug multi-domain issues such as RF desense, power noise coupling, and signal integrity degradation.
  • Collaborate with silicon vendors (Qualcomm, NXP, TI) on SoC bring-up and interface behavior.
  • Collaborate with firmware and software teams to enable platform functionality and debug system issues.
  • Define validation strategy and coverage, ensuring system-level robustness across corner cases and operating conditions.
  • Leverage lab instrumentation to characterize and debug system performance.
